[quote]for a NB ad that gets you like 10 hits[/quote] Definitely not worth it. And hits dont always mean good sales either. You can lots of hits and still get crap hits and vice versa. But generally speaking, low hits tend to mean low overall performance. Some categories like paint is such a noob attractor and will gain tons of hits but because noobs cant afford anything with their 250 np, they wont buy anything. wasted hit right there. NB ads tend to attract poor noobs too.
